While studying at Belmont University in Nashville, Cas recorded an air-check at a local college station that landed in the hands of a station in Cincinnati. Within weeks, his radio career was off and running.
In 1994, Cas married his college sweetheart and relocated to her hometown of Cincinnati, where he’s been in radio ever since.
His mission at Hope 100.7? To make your evenings a space to unwind, recharge, and enjoy great music—whether you’re winding down from work or just getting started.

JT has invested time in multiple Central Ohio radio stations, social work, and church production. He served with the US Army & the Ohio National Guard. When he is not working, he can frequently be found playing with grandkids, cruising in his jeep, and volunteering with the Hustead Fire & Rescue. He loves to play chess, listen to obscure music, and support brides & grooms with DJ services at weddings around Ohio.
